A check that changes the tide

$1.22 billion to get out

The U.S. government didn’t just put the brakes on offshore wind. It agreed to pay RWE $1.22 billion to settle the company’s claims and take over three leases off the coasts of New York, California, and Louisiana. It’s a massive move. It doesn’t just close administrative cases—it rewards an exit and frees up capital for other purposes.

RWE says it has already invested more than $1 billion in its U.S. offshore wind development. The company claims it no longer sees a foreseeable path to obtaining permits. The government is therefore paying to reclaim rights it had sold, after the company had spent money to develop them, because federal policy has made their implementation unfeasible. This isn’t just a change in schedule. It’s a deliberate reallocation of risk.

The capital isn’t lost

Of the $1.22 billion, RWE plans to allocate approximately $900 million toward a 16% indirect stake in Louisiana LNG and $300 million to secure turbines for a portfolio of gas-fired power plants. The money is being diverted from three wind projects and channeled into gas assets.

America isn’t giving up on investing; it’s choosing what it wants to make possible.

The word “settlement” masks an industrial policy

A transaction, then a doctrine

Legally, the settlement resolves claims. Economically, it sends a signal to the entire industry: a company that abandons offshore wind can recoup a significant portion of its investment and redeploy it toward natural gas. According to Reuters, this is the fifth settlement of its kind and the largest to date. Previous agreements have reportedly already returned approximately $2.7 billion to developers and canceled nine leases.

Each settlement may have its own specific rationale. Together, they trace a pattern. The government revokes wind rights, compensates the rights holders, and channels the freed-up capital into fossil fuel projects whose revenues, infrastructure, and emissions span several decades. A series of contracts becomes a strategy even when no major law explicitly defines it as such.

Three leases, three regions wiped out

New York, California, Louisiana

The rights granted cover very different bodies of water and markets. The New York Bay lease was acquired in 2022 for $1.1 billion. The California and Louisiana rights together cost approximately $163 million. None of these figures guaranteed that a turbine would be built. They represented the opportunity to proceed with studies, permits, grid connections, and competitive bidding.

This distinction matters. It would be incorrect to present $1.22 billion as the price of wind farms ready to generate power. What Washington is purchasing are industrial options: the right to try, a place in the development pipeline, and a share of future capacity that had not yet cleared all the hurdles.

Acres Based on an Assumption

In California, RWE’s lease covered 63,338 acres and had been awarded for 157.7 million. In the Gulf of Mexico, the Lake Charles area covered 102,480 acres and had been awarded for 5.6 million. Federal assessments at the time associated these areas with significant potential, without guaranteeing its realization.

An acreage is not a power plant. Potential is not production. But when leases are revoked, the regulatory pathway that could have converted that potential into production is also cut off.

Gas is winning because it delivers immediately

A capacity the grid can control

Gas has a decisive political advantage: a dispatchable power plant can generate when demand requires it, subject to supply and availability. It fits into markets designed around dispatchable units. At a time when data centers, electrification, and regional growth are driving up demand, this availability becomes a powerful selling point.

RWE is allocating 300 million to turbine reservations for fifteen peaking gas-fired power plant projects. The decision addresses a real need for flexible capacity, but it transforms an urgent need for reliability into a long-term investment in a technology whose fuel, price, and emissions will continue to shape the grid.

Speed Has Its Pitfalls

A quick response can become the default path. If wind power is delayed by policy and then compared to gas based solely on speed of delivery, the outcome is predetermined before any analysis takes place. We create the advantage that we then claim to observe.

We must acknowledge the constraint without idolizing it. Reliability requires firm capacity, reinforced grids, storage, better demand management, and shorter connection times. It does not automatically dictate a single energy mix.

California Loses a Rare Asset

The Bet on Floating Wind Power

Off the coast of California, deep waters are driving development toward floating technologies. This sector remains newer, more expensive, and more challenging than offshore wind farms anchored to the seabed. That is precisely why the first leases held strategic value: they opened up a learning ground for the American industry.

RWE’s lease represented only a portion of the 2022 California auction. The federal government estimated at the time that the five zones combined could support more than 4.6 gigawatts and power more than 1.5 million households. This overall potential does not belong entirely to the canceled lease, but its withdrawal shrinks a sector that the United States had not yet had time to master.

Losing the Learning Curve as Well

A first generation of projects often pays for the infrastructure, studies, training, and methods that subsequent projects benefit from. Canceling early, therefore, does not merely eliminate potential production. It can disrupt the continuity of expertise and discourage suppliers.

The cost isn’t reflected in a monthly bill this year. It’s reflected in what the country will have to import, relearn, or finance later if policy shifts in the opposite direction.

Louisiana Takes Gas and Gives Back Wind

One State, Two Futures

The contrast in Louisiana encapsulates the entire situation. RWE is returning a wind lease in the Gulf of Mexico and redirecting 900 million toward Louisiana LNG. The federal government had estimated the wind project’s potential at 1.24 gigawatts—enough, according to its estimates at the time, to power approximately 435,400 households.

Once again, this potential was neither a guarantee nor a commissioning date. But the financial shift is real. Capital is shifting from a non-fossil fuel resource to a supply chain based on the extraction, transportation, liquefaction, and sale of natural gas, whose value will depend on global markets.

Exporting is not the same as ensuring domestic security

A liquefied natural gas terminal can strengthen U.S. export power, support jobs, and serve allies. These are potential benefits, not empty words. But an export asset does not automatically guarantee a reduction in local electricity bills.

Production, transportation capacity, contracts, and international prices all interact. The security argument therefore warrants clarification: security for whom, over what time frame, and at the cost of what level of dependence?

Reliability deserves better than a battle of symbols

Wind varies, and so does demand

Wind power does not generate electricity on demand. This physical reality is not erased by a climate slogan. A reliable grid must balance generation and consumption at every moment, maintain reserves, and prepare for peak demand. Rejecting this constraint weakens the transition rather than supporting it.

But variability does not mean uselessness. A wind resource can reduce fuel consumption when it is generating; its value depends on the grid, geographic diversity, storage, interconnections, and the controllable capacity surrounding it. The debate is about architecture, not purity.

Gas, too, has its dependencies

A gas-fired power plant depends on fuel, pipelines, prices, and equipment, all of which can face extended lead times. It offers valuable flexibility, but not invulnerability. Excessive reliance on any single resource creates its own fragility.

Energy security is built on redundancy. If policymakers eliminate a class of capacity before comparing all possible scenarios, they may gain simplicity but lose resilience.

The future price remains an open question

Models are not bills

S&P Global has modeled a scenario without new U.S. offshore wind. Its analysis removes 35.68 gigawatts from the baseline scenario by 2035, then adds primarily solar, onshore wind, storage, and approximately 4.04 gigawatts of natural gas. Despite these substitutions, total capacity remains 3.54 gigawatts lower.

This scenario also projects higher wholesale prices in certain regions, notably $6 to $9 per megawatt-hour in New England and New York, and $1.30 to $1.60 in PJM. These are model results based on assumptions—not promised bills or proof that the RWE deal alone will cause a specific price increase.

The Cost Shifts

The analysis nevertheless suggests a mechanism: removing one resource forces the construction of more capacity elsewhere, the burning of more fuel in certain areas, and different demands on the grids. Even if the replacement works, it may come at a different cost.

The government may deem this cost acceptable in order to obtain more controllable power or accelerate certain infrastructure projects. But it should state this clearly, measure it, and publish the assumptions underlying this decision.

The climate didn’t sign the agreement

Emissions That Follow the Assets

A gas-fired power plant emits carbon dioxide when it operates. An LNG terminal adds energy-intensive steps to the chain. The actual volume will depend on utilization rates, efficiency, methane leaks, the markets served, and the resources being replaced. No honest assessment can be drawn from the agreement’s monetary value alone.

The direction, however, is clear. Investments intended for future renewable energy production are being redirected toward natural gas assets likely to operate for decades; the risk of carbon lock-in is increasing, even if its exact magnitude remains to be calculated.

The word “transition” is changing its meaning

A transition can use natural gas as a bridge. But a bridge has an exit point, a timeline, and limits. Without these elements, the word simply serves to make a solution presented as temporary permanent.

The regulation alone does not specify how much gas will be burned or which technologies will be avoided. It does, however, reveal the public preference for infrastructure that currently enjoys the most secure regulatory path.
